Mayorella is an amoeba, a heterotrophic protist (animal-like). As a non-photosynthetic, non-plant eukaryote:
- The nucleus is a large, distinct organelle visible at 1000x magnification.
- It lacks chloroplasts (does not photosynthesize).
- Mitochondria are too small to see at this magnification without special staining.
- It has a cell membrane (defines its shape) but no rigid cell wall.
